Output 66c96fb62644aa032ca71ffdfe2e712b0409980be76dbd75f528cb3013151b74:1

value
1144146
script pubkey
OP_0 OP_PUSHBYTES_20 54621aee1b1698fee1c7301601f78613edce81a7
address
ltc1q233p4msmz6v0acw8xqtqrauxz0kuaqd865pqm0
transaction
66c96fb62644aa032ca71ffdfe2e712b0409980be76dbd75f528cb3013151b74
spent
true